Storm Shelter Construction in Conroe, TX
Storm shelter construction services involve designing and building protective structures that provide safe refuge during severe weather events such as tornadoes, storms, or high winds. These projects typically include installing above-ground or underground shelters tailored to the size and layout of a property, ensuring quick and easy access when needed. Homeowners often request these services to enhance safety, especially in areas prone to severe weather, and may seek guidance on suitable shelter types, placement options, and materials that withstand harsh conditions.
Before requesting storm shelter construction, property owners usually want to understand the space requirements, permitting processes, and durability of different shelter options. It’s also important to consider the location within the property for convenient access and minimal disruption to daily activities. Clarifying these details helps ensure the chosen shelter meets safety needs, fits within the property’s layout, and complies with local regulations.

Storm Shelter Construction Questions
What types of storm shelters are available? There are in-ground, above-ground, and hybrid storm shelter options designed to fit different property needs and preferences.
How do I determine the right size for a storm shelter? The size depends on the number of occupants and available space, ensuring sufficient room for everyone during severe weather.
What materials are used in storm shelter construction? Durable materials such as reinforced concrete, steel, and high-strength composites are commonly used for safety and longevity.
Are storm shelters suitable for all property types? Storm shelters can be installed in residential yards, garages, basements, or commercial properties, adapting to various layouts and requirements.
